Cary Mental Health Practice Welcomes New Clinician

Aja Cann Provides Mental Health Services to All Ages

CARY, N.C. — 3-C Family Services, PA, a local research-based clinical practice of psychology, psychiatry, and counseling professionals, has announced the addition of Aja Cann, LCSW, LCAS to its team of distinguished clinicians.

Ms. Cann received her undergraduate degree in psychology from the University of North Carolina at Wilmington in 2005. She earned her Master of Social Work there in 2009, and joined 3-C Family Services in August 2016.

As an outpatient therapist, Ms. Cann specializes in treating anxiety, trauma, and substance use. She is licensed to practice as a Clinical Social Worker (LCSW) and Clinical Addictions Specialist (LCAS), and is a member of the National Association of Social Workers.

Ms. Cann is a member of the 3-C Family Services’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T) team, where she co-leads a group for middle schoolers. She also leads one of 3C’s social skills groups. She treats children, teenagers, and adults on an individual basis.

Dialectical Behavior Therapy is a form of cognitive behavioral therapy that focuses on mitigating extreme reactions through thought restructuring, group support, and mindfulness. It is considered effective for a wide range of mood disorders, including self-injury and chemical dependency.
